Understanding Light Blend Coffee

Light blend coffee is distinguished by its delicate flavours and often has higher acidity. This type of coffee embraces the true characteristics of the arabica coffee, unveiling taste notes that many coffee drinkers revel in.

Medium Blend Coffee

Medium blend coffee strikes a equilibrium between the lively acidity of light roast and the deep body found in dark roasts. Consequently, this makes the perfect option for espresso lovers.

Dark Blend Coffee

For those who enjoy an robust experience, dark blend coffee gives a powerful experience. Featuring strong flavours, this blend is commonly chosen for crafting strong espresso.
